Real Madrid's tactical approach often revolves around a possession-based style, focusing on controlling the midfield and patiently building attacks. The most common formation is the 4-3-3, which provides a balance between attack and defense. With this formation, the team aims to dominate the midfield, circulate the ball, and create chances through quick passing and clever movement. The wingers play a crucial role, providing width and stretching the defense, while the central striker leads the attack and looks to convert chances. The defensive midfielders provide protection for the back four, breaking up play and shielding the defense. The full-backs provide width and support the attack, overlapping the wingers and delivering crosses into the box.
However, Real Madrid's tactics are not rigid; they evolve depending on the opponent and the game situation. Coaches often make tactical adjustments during matches, such as changing the formation, introducing new players, or instructing players to adopt different roles. For example, if facing a team that defends deep, Real Madrid may increase the tempo and commit more players forward, aiming to break through the defensive line. They might instruct the wingers to cut inside, creating space for the full-backs to overlap and provide width.

One simply can't talk about memorable moments without mentioning the Champions League. Real Madrid has a record number of titles, and each victory is etched in the hearts of the fans. The finals are often filled with drama, suspense, and moments of individual brilliance that secure the trophy. Think of the 2018 final against Liverpool, where a stunning overhead kick from Gareth Bale led to victory, or the 2014 final against Atlético Madrid, which went to extra time, resulting in a dramatic comeback and a 10th title. These matches demonstrate the club's ability to perform under pressure and secure the most prestigious trophy in club football.
El Clásico, the match against their arch-rivals Barcelona, is another highlight on the calendar. These games are always intense, filled with passion, and often decide the fate of the league title. The clashes between legendary players like Cristiano Ronaldo and Lionel Messi elevated the matches to new heights. The goals scored, the tackles made, and the celebrations create moments that fans will never forget.

In the early years, Real Madrid dominated Spanish football and became a force in European competition. Their success was built on a foundation of skillful players, tactical innovation, and a strong sense of club identity. The legendary team of the 1950s, featuring players like Alfredo Di Stéfano, dominated the European Cup, winning five consecutive titles and establishing the club's reputation on the world stage. Their style of play, characterized by quick passing, attacking football, and a relentless pursuit of goals, set the standard for modern football.
In the modern era, Real Madrid has continued to evolve. They have embraced the influx of foreign talent, adapting their tactics to incorporate international stars. The team has become more commercially driven, attracting global brands and expanding its fanbase around the world. The club has invested in state-of-the-art facilities, including the Santiago Bernabéu, which has undergone extensive renovations to enhance the matchday experience.
